According to the Gates website ( they make timing belts etcetera ) both the
2.0 liter and the 2.4 liter four cylinder engines used in a 2005 Mitsubishi Lancer
are interference engines
Interference, so make sure you replace the timing belt and the water pump, otherwise you'll do some serious damage.
